Amber Alert Update: Missing Suwanee Youths Spotted in Tennessee

Surveillance photos placed the Cleary brothers in Chattanooga. Their father may have planned the abduction.

The two Suwanee brothers who are the subjects of a nationwide Amber Alert have been seen on surveillance photos in Chattanooga, Tenn. Also, media reports indicate that their father may have planned the abduction.

WSB-TV has reported that police have released surveillance photos of Roswell resident Daniel Cleary and his sons (Ben, 9, and Henry, 7) taken at a Walmart in Chattanooga, Tenn. Also, the boys' mother, who lives in Suwanee, told WSB, "(Daniel Cleary) also just got out of rehab, so normal logic doesn't apply."

Reports say that Daniel Cleary just purchased a gun and obtained a new 2002 Jeep Cherokee (temporary tag: 1074262). Also, he cleared his home of some large electronics and TVs, and police said that indicates he was planning to do this.

"He definitely doesn't look like he's coming back, and he's doing some things overtly to say he's gone," Lt. James McGee with the Roswell Police Department said.

McGee also said his agency is in close contact with Tennessee authorities, as evidence suggests Cleary and his sons could be in or near the Nashville area.

"Communication is key," he said. "We just want the kids back and we want them safe."

Find out what's happening in Suwaneewith free, real-time updates from Patch.

The boys were supposed to be returned to their Suwanee home on December 23.
